What is OEM?

To fully grasp the potential of branding OEM products, it’s crucial to understand what OEM means.
OEM stands for Original Equipment Manufacturer, which refers to companies that produce parts and equipment that may be marketed by another manufacturer.
For instance, a company may create components that are included in another brand’s end product.
While OEM products are often seen as generic or unbranded, branding these products effectively can elevate them above the competition.

Identifying Unique Selling Points

The first step in creating a differentiated message is identifying your product’s unique selling points (USPs).
These are the attributes or benefits that make your product unique.
It could be an innovative technology, superior durability, or exceptional customer service.
By defining these USPs, you can create targeted messaging that highlights these strengths to potential customers.
